As a Vice President you will act as a senior client advocate delivering day-to-day operational management of the team or area of specialism.**Lockton Global Real Estate and Construction**
Lockton’s Global Real Estate & Construction team deliver innovative insurance placements and risk management services for organisations involved in the real estate & construction sectors. This dedicated Division comprising of more than 140 Associates makingour integrated team the largest and most established combined Real Estate and Construction team in the London Market.
Specialising in the provision of insurance services and risk management advice, the Global Real Estate & Construction team work with a broad spectrum of organisations including main contractors, specialist sub-contractors, residential and commercial propertydevelopers, asset managers and property owners, both in the UK and internationally.

**About You**
Your knowledge and expertise:
- You will have experience in managing UK real estate owners, funds and managing agents global experience would be a preference but not essential
- Rights of light, title indemnity, environmental and other legal indemnity placement experience would be beneficial but not essential
- Experience in dealing with transitions between development/construction placements and end term real estate programs would also be advantageous.
